What this inspection record means

OSHA opens inspections for many reasons — routine scheduling under a national or local emphasis program, an employee complaint or referral, or a follow-up after a reported injury. Opening or conducting an inspection is not itself an allegation or a finding that this employer broke any rule; any findings appear as the citations listed below, and citations can be contested, reduced, or withdrawn.

29 CFR 1910.23(b)(9): Ladders were not inspected before the initial use in each work shift, or more frequently as necessary, to identify any visible defects that could cause injury:    a) On or about October 2, 2018, at 8696 NW 13th Terrace, Doral, FL 33126, the employer did not ensure the portable folding 3-step aluminum frame stool ladder was inspected before it was used or at the beginning of each shift, where employees were exposed to fall hazards when working from the unstable portable ladder with missing, bent and/or cracked components. This ladder has missing and/or defaced labels and was in need of deep cleaning to remove grease/debris build up which made the ladder slippery and a hazard for employees using it.    b) On or about October 2, 2018, at 8696 NW 13th Terrace, Doral, FL 33126, the employer did not ensure the 6-foot aluminum A-frame ladder was inspected before it was used or at the beginning of each shift, where employees were exposed to fall hazards when working from the slippery ladder with missing and/or defaced labels. This ladder was in need of deep cleaning to remove grease/debris build up which made the ladder slippery and a hazard for employees using it.

29 CFR 1910.23(b)(10): The employer did not ensure that any ladder with structural or other defects was immediately tagged "Dangerous: Do Not Use" or with similar language in accordance with �1910.145 and removed from service until repaired in accordance with �1910.22(d), or replaced:  a) On or about October 2, 2018, at 8696 NW 13th Terrace, Doral, FL 33126, the employer had not tagged and/or removed from service an unstable portable folding 3-step aluminum frame stool ladder with missing, bent and/or cracked components exposing employees to fall hazards when while performing kitchen hood cleaning operations.  b) On or about October 2, 2018, at 8696 NW 13th Terrace, Doral, FL 33126, the employer had not tagged and/or removed from service a 6-foot aluminum A-frame ladder that had missing and/or defaced labels, grease/debris build up which made the ladder slippery exposing employees to fall hazards when while performing kitchen hood cleaning operations.

29 CFR 1910.28(b)(1)(i): Except as provided elsewhere in this section, the employer must ensure that each employee on a walking-working surface with an unprotected side or edge that is 4 feet (1.2 m) or more above a lower level is protected from falling by one or more of the following: *Guardrail systems; *Safety net systems; *or Personal fall protection systems, such as personal fall arrest, travel restraint, or positioning systems:    On or about October 2, 2018, at 8696 NW 13th Terrace, Doral, FL 33126, the employer did not ensure an employee was protected from falling while being exposed to a fall of more than 5 feet when working from the unprotected edge top surface of a Cleveland OES-6.20 Combi Oven-Steamer (SN 1101230001141) to access and clean the overhead hood filters.

29 CFR 1910.28(b)(6)(i): the employer did not ensure each employee less than 4 feet (1.2 m) above dangerous equipment is protected from falling into or onto the dangerous equipment by a guardrail system or a travel restraint system, unless the equipment is covered or guarded to eliminate the hazard.  On or about October 2, 2018, at 8696 NW 13th Terrace, Doral, FL 33126, the employer did not ensure an employee who was working less than 4 feet (1.2 m) above a dangerous Frymaster FE155CSE Rethermalizer (SN 1503QB0012) with the water vat temperature at 185 degree F, was protected from falling into or onto dangerous equipment and/or ensured that the dangerous equipment was guarded to eliminate the hazard.

29 CFR 1910.133(a)(1): The employer did not ensure that each affected employee uses appropriate eye or face protection when exposed to eye or face hazards from flying particles, molten metal, liquid chemicals, acids or caustic liquids, chemical gases or vapors, or potentially injurious light radiation:    On or about October 2, 2018, at 8696 NW 13th Terrace, Doral, FL 33126, the employer did not  ensure employees were provided appropriate eye and face protection while using hazardous chemicals including but not limited to, Grease Express Fast Foam a corrosive containing Sodium Hydroxide with a (pH 12.78 - 13.78), while performing cleaning of kitchen activities.

29 CFR 1910.138(a): The employer did not select and require employees to use appropriate hand protection when employees hands were exposed to hazardous condition(s):    On or about October 2, 2018, at 8696 NW 13th Terrace, Doral, FL 33126, the employer did not provide employees with the appropriate hand protection while wearing disposable food-grade vinyl gloves and using hazardous chemicals including but not limited to, Grease Express Fast Foam a corrosive containing Sodium Hydroxide (with a pH 12.78 - 13.78), while when performing kitchen cleaning activities.

29 CFR 1910.151(c): Where employees were exposed to injurious corrosive materials, suitable facilities for quick drenching or flushing of the eyes and body were not provided within the work area for immediate emergency use:      On or about October 2, 2018, at 8696 NW 13th Terrace, Doral, FL 33126, the employer did not provide suitable facilities for quick drenching or flushing of the eyes to employees who were required to work with hazardous chemicals, including but not limited to, Grease Express Fast Foam a corrosive containing Sodium Hydroxide with a (pH 12.78 -13.78), while performing kitchen cleaning activities.

29 CFR 1910.1200(g)(8): The employer did not maintain in the workplace copies of the required safety data sheets for each hazardous chemical:    On or about October 2, 2018, at 8696 NW 13th Terrace, Doral, FL 33126, the employer did not maintain copies of the required safety data sheets for each hazardous chemical in the workplace for employees exposed to hazardous chemicals, including but not limited to, Grease Express Fast Foam a corrosive containing Sodium Hydroxide with a (pH 12.78 -13.78), while performing kitchen cleaning activities.

29 CFR 1910.1200(h)(1): Employers shall provide employees with effective information and training on hazardous chemicals in their work area at the time of their initial assignment, and whenever a new chemical hazard the employees have not previously been trained about is introduced into their work area. Information and training may be designed to cover categories of hazards (e.g., flammability, carcinogenicity) or specific chemicals. Chemical-specific information must always be available through labels and safety data sheets.    On or about October 2, 2018, at 8696 NW 13th Terrace, Doral, FL 33126, the employer did not provide effective information and training on hazardous chemicals for employees who were required to work with hazardous chemicals, including but not limited to, Grease Express Fast Foam a corrosive containing Sodium Hydroxide with a (pH 12.78 -13.78), while performing kitchen cleaning activities.
